René M. Price is a scholar working on Ecology, Geochemistry and Petrology and Earth-Surface Processes. According to data from OpenAlex, René M. Price has authored 64 papers receiving a total of 1.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 33 papers in Ecology, 21 papers in Geochemistry and Petrology and 19 papers in Earth-Surface Processes. Recurrent topics in René M. Price’s work include Coastal wetland ecosystem dynamics (29 papers), Groundwater and Isotope Geochemistry (21 papers) and Geology and Paleoclimatology Research (13 papers). René M. Price is often cited by papers focused on Coastal wetland ecosystem dynamics (29 papers), Groundwater and Isotope Geochemistry (21 papers) and Geology and Paleoclimatology Research (13 papers). René M. Price collaborates with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and Australia. René M. Price's co-authors include Peter K. Swart, Rudolf Jaffé, Meilian Chen, Youhei Yamashita, James W. Fourqurean, H. E. Willoughby, Amartya Saha, Michael S. Ross, Pamela Sullivan and John S. Kominoski and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Communications, Remote Sensing of Environment and Water Resources Research.
